Testing X-Planes Under Satellite Surveillance

 
Author: Lance Winslow

The United States and our technologies are far more advanced than any other current civilization, but this is a lead we should not risk losing. So when testing new technologies we must be careful to be wary of foreign satellites over head. Therefore it maybe necessary to do so under cloud cover, however too much cloud cover can be dangerous and inhibit test flights. Therefore our military needs to make our own weather to our own specifications. The military might also need to cut holes in the clouds to insure we can take-off safely climb out and come back in to land thru that cloud cover.

If our military deems appropriate it may wish to use cloud-sculpting techniques to cut the holes in the clouds or wish to use frequency, ion-charge and laser controls and manipulations in the formations of the cloud cover at the specified altitude which best fits our needs. Today there are Chinese Spy Satellites, French Micro-satellites, Russian, German, Japanese and Australian and a dozen other countries with Satellites passing overhead.

Keeping a secret is not nearly as easy as it was during the Skunk Works era. Simply putting a test facility in the middle of no where with miles and miles of nothing in between will not keep you safe from those who have the means to and/or desire to spy on your latest and greatest technologies and national assets.
